Fingal's Cave

April 24th - via: kickstarter.com
The Hebrides have played host to thousands of creative people seeking inspiration for centuries past. Jules Verne used the setting for his Le Rayon Vert and mentions it in Journey to the centre of the Earth, and George Orwell stayed on Jura Island... (Read More)
